Vatican urges Catholic institutions to divest from mining to support ecology

The Vatican has launched a campaign encouraging Catholic institutions to divest investments from the mining sector, aligning financial practices with ecological teachings. This reflects the Holy See's growing commitment to environmental sustainability and ethical investment principles.
